Short "hint"

The external appearance or manner of a person.

edit
Usage examples (31)
  • A reserved mien was required to join the social club on campus.
  • The dogs got nothing, though they watched with wistful mien from a distance, sitting up in the snow, their tails curled around their paws.
  • Obsolete form of "mien": air, bearing, carriage or manner, as expressing character or mood; appearance; expression.
  • She commanded, with firm voice and unfaltering mien.

Tutoring comment
  • Note: "mean" is a statistical measure, an average; "mesne" is a legal reference to intermediate, middle or intervening; and "mien" is a person's way of conducting themselves.
